Output f6b68bf3b578e871332549bfbf305e02cbf8db901b642034776b604a69761284:0

value
3588928
script pubkey
OP_HASH160 OP_PUSHBYTES_20 297fbd5dc990c8c016ef8554f866892a139c51b6 OP_EQUAL
address
35USevHpzJVVbXZAfwswLjmByZbxk29y2N
transaction
f6b68bf3b578e871332549bfbf305e02cbf8db901b642034776b604a69761284
confirmations
423917
spent
true